Och aye the noo, it’s Scottish stereotype Who! Terror of the Zygons, written by an actual Scot, really packs them in: bagpipes, kilts, haggis, Nessie, North Sea oil, and monsters who look like they’ve eaten too many deep-fried Mars bars. It’s stylish, it’s suggestive, but does it hold up against 21st century Zygon yarns? Did we really have to lose a companion? Did the Doctor leave the TARDIS open to Sutekh attack? And who is that female Prime Minster anyway? Join us as we save money on our return fares by traveling with the Randomizer!
